Re: logcheck gaps in time



hi jiji

you probably have a problem with:
	- check cron ( restart it even if its running
	- check syslogd ( restart it even if its running
	- run logcheck.sh manually and see if than reports your status
	  since the last time

	- what happend since the June 1st...you get any posts/reports
 	  from logcheck

- you have a hacker/cracker that is updating/erasing your log files
  trying to hide themself
